    Twitter reactions: India takes a 1-0 series lead as Shubman Gill stars in four-wicket win over England in Nagpur ODI

    India clinched a resounding four-wicket victory over England within the first ODI at Nagpur, efficiently chasing down a goal of 249 with 68 balls to spare. The chase was anchored by Shubman Gill, who performed a composed and match-defining innings of 87 runs off 96 balls, exhibiting outstanding endurance and ability. India’s bowlers had arrange the victory by limiting England to a modest whole. Ravindra Jadeja, the standout performer with the ball, claimed three wickets for simply 26 run.  The win offers India a 1-0 lead within the three-match sequence, as they give the impression of being to increase their dominance within the coming video games.

    England’s innings: Promising begin derailed by Indian bowlers’ precision

    England’s innings started on a optimistic be aware, with Phil Salt offering early fireworks, smashing 43 runs off simply 26 balls. Alongside him, Jacob Bethell regarded regular, contributing a vital 51 runs. Nevertheless, England struggled to transform their early momentum into a considerable whole as India’s bowlers tightened their grip. Jadeja was distinctive with the ball, creating strain and taking key wickets, whereas Harshit Rana adopted up with a scientific spell, claiming three wickets and leaving England’s decrease order uncovered. Regardless of a valiant 52 from Jos Buttler, who remained the spine of England’s innings, the fixed fall of wickets meant England’s whole was restricted to 248 all out in 47.4 overs. India’s disciplined bowling and sharp fielding meant that the England batters may by no means discover their rhythm, leaving them nicely in need of a aggressive whole.

    India’s chase: Shubman Gill and Shreyas Iyer steer India by with ease

    India’s chase started with just a few early hiccups, as Yashasvi Jaiswal and captain Rohit Sharma fell cheaply to depart the hosts at 23/2. Nevertheless, Gill rose to the event, offering the mandatory stability on the crease. His 87-run knock was the muse of India’s chase, as he mixed elegant strokes with managed aggression to maintain the run charge in examine. On the different finish, Shreyas Iyer performed a blistering cameo, scoring a speedy 59 off 36 balls, including a much-needed acceleration to the chase. With the Indian center order firing, together with Axar Patel’s composed 52 not out, the chase was comfortably inside attain. India accomplished the goal in 38.4 overs, with Gill’s anchoring presence and Iyer’s quickfire knock making certain there have been no additional setbacks. The Indian crew’s calm and calculated strategy noticed them throughout the road with relative ease, securing a dominant place within the sequence.
